"Filellinon Square is a remarkable squre in the old town of Nafplio.
The monument in the center, is dedicated to the memory of the French soldiers killed during the battles in the region during World War II."
Y.H.
"This square was once the site of the Venetian bastion of Santa Teresa, renamed later the bastion of Moschos and demolished in 1866.
The friends of Greece square is completed in 1903 in memory of French soldiers that fight for liberation of Greece from Turkish yoke during Greek revolution."

🚇 🗺️ Getting There
Filellinon Square is located in the heart of Nafplio's old town, right by the port. It's easily accessible on foot once you're in the historic center. If arriving by car, look for parking near the port area. Many visitors find it a central point to start their exploration of Nafplio.
Yes, Filellinon Square is very easy to find as it's a prominent landmark situated directly on the Nafplio Port. You'll likely pass through it as you explore the waterfront.
The best way to explore the area around Filellinon Square is on foot. The charming cobblestone streets of the old town are best discovered by wandering.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Filellinon Square is a public space and does not have an entrance fee. You can visit and enjoy its atmosphere and views freely.
As an open public square, Filellinon Square is accessible 24/7. However, shops and cafes around it will have their own operating hours.
